Transaction 54386d885b54aa24286af09c3450e55ff91840a6691605a234f74f567af12b80
1 Input
1 Output
-
54386d885b54aa24286af09c3450e55ff91840a6691605a234f74f567af12b80:0
- value
- 181896643
- script pubkey
- OP_0 OP_PUSHBYTES_20 25cec384eefdef7f2eee89597c41282eadad390e
- address
- bc1qyh8v8p8wlhhh7thw39vhcsfg96k66wgw44f50l